Transaction ed39a085ac76edc379ac328da1db961d151040ba839e47b566c03b41996c4c61
1 Input
1 Output
-
ed39a085ac76edc379ac328da1db961d151040ba839e47b566c03b41996c4c61:0
- value
- 864687860
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ac6fd702272d01f1d3a2f39b1a9908c96edc6c74
- address
- ltc1q43hawq3895qlr5az7wd34xgge9hdcmr5cj24qt